About Honeywell International Inc.

Honeywell International Inc. is a diversified technology and manufacturing company headquartered in Charlotte, North Carolina. It operates in sectors like aerospace, industrial automation, building technologies, and energy solutions. The company, led by CEO Vimal M. Kapur, employs about 101,000 people and provides a wide range of products and services, including propulsion engines, automation control systems, and energy management solutions.
